Btw, the Sharks have a player with a Japanese background, Devin Setoguchi, who had a hat trick last night.
From Wiki:
Devin Setoguchi (born January 1, 1987) is a Canadian professional ice hockey right winger for the San Jose Sharks of the National Hockey League (NHL). He is also known by the nicknames The Gooch, and Seto. Half-Yonsei (fourth-generation Japanese Canadian), he was drafted by the Sharks in the first round, eighth overall, in the 2005 NHL Entry Draft.
